Home tour: Clara in PuntaCana

It has been a while since I featured a home tour here and now I am thrilled to share pictures of a home in paradise or more precisely, PuntaCana in the Dominican Republic. It is the home of Clara and her family. Clara blogs at The Home in Paradise about "the chronicles of a family's life in this Caribbean outpost and our journey turning this nondescript, brand-new concrete box into a home using craftiness, my beloved sewing machines, lots of glue and my power tools." She is an amazingly resourceful and talented lady and the love she pours into her home is obvious in every picture. 
Clara's living room is simple yet elegant- the slipcovers for the sofa and chairs and the cushions have all been sewn by Clara. I like the lack of clutter, the clean lines and the abundant light in the room. In fact, the entire home exudes serenity and calm.


Clara has renovated, repurposed and generally given a new lease  on life to many of the objects found in her home. In fact, her blog is full of DIY and how-to ideas and inspiration, from sewing to ikea furniture makeovers. 






And now we come to the terrace, where the views are something like this....



Just lovely! Read the entire story and view the many pictures of how this home was created at Clara's blog A Home in Paradise and be inspired by the many projects described there.
